In May and June, the Notre-Dame Night Services will project the image opera REJOICE, MARY. Free admission, donations accepted.
Discover some of the greatest masterpieces of art, accompanied by the singing of the hymn to the Virgin Mary: The Akathist Hymn. This hymn is one of the Byzantine tradition’s greatest and most famous prayers to the Virgin. This literary and theological masterpiece from the 7th century presents the Church’s universal and common faith in the Mother of God. The Byzantine liturgical song, the music of Josquin des Près and Monterverdi, and texts by Paul Claudel highlight this hymn’s joy, peace and grace. This hour-long projection is accompanied by the beauty of Eastern and Western Christianity’s greatest works of art, set off against the prestigious setting of Notre Dame de Paris.
Rejoice, Mary is an image opera directed and produced by Jean-Michel Mahenc.
